Grilled or baked Catfish with a great lemony taste.
Ingredients
Directions
- Combine flour, cornmeal, onion powder, dried basil, garlic salt, dried thyme, white pepper, cayenne pepper, and black pepper into a large ziploc bag.
- One by one place each fillet into the ziploc bag and shake to coat fillet in spices.
- Melt butter in frying pan on medium heat
- Place fillets in frying pan and cook covered for about 6 minutes on each side, adding lemon juice as needed.
- Enjoy!
- Note: you can also add lemon herb or lemon pepper for that extra lemon taste, just sprinkle a little on each fillet before placing in frying pan.
